我正在考虑移动我的现有脚本,它被下载为一个托管脚本。它所做的事情之一就是跟踪一些统计数据。我担心的是大量的点击(100,000次页面浏览量/月以上),这可能会对我的mysql过程产生影响。
我目前正在使用VPS,这将是刚刚开始。我的问题是..。
如果负载太高,我如何最好地提前计划,以便轻松/顺利地过渡到另一个mysql服务器?
谢谢你的建议,我很感激。
发布于 2011-09-27 06:16:36
你需要先找出是什么让负载变得太高,这样你才能提前计划。
如果它的IO绑定,那么您需要更快的磁盘。如果它的内存绑定,那么您需要添加更多的内存或找到减少其使用的方法。
找出问题所在的最佳方法是在高峰时间跟踪系统。获取图形化应用程序并查找:
同时跟踪你的SHOW STATUS
信息,看看有什么不同。试着注意模式,找出瓶颈并预测可伸缩性问题。
例如,如果您的系统当前每分钟执行100,000个事务,而瓶颈容量为75%,那么如果您的TPM将其增加到14万,您的系统可能会崩溃/失速/延迟/死机。
https://dba.stackexchange.com/questions/6204
复制